Anyway Reg and I really liked the RDJ movies, which is probably why he got the BBC show in the first place, but these are ... different. And yet the same. Probably most people doing a version of Sherlock after 1965 make it slightly funny with a big HoYay subtext, right? So I'm not going to get all into a description, since I'm probably the last person to have watched it, but basically it's Sherlock in the present day. It has a little bit of a CSI feel* but he's still smarter than everyone else in the room, and a bit ruder. It's not precisely that's he's a sociopath or autistic - he just never really developed his emotional levels, so (like most humans) assumes everyone else will react sort of like he does.
